CDEM-Based Numerical Simulation of Uniaxial Compressive Mechanical Properties of Rocks
Understanding the mechanical properties of rock is of great significance for the development of unconventional reservoirs. However, a large number of bedding makes the mechanical laws of rock unclear. To investigate the effect of bedding properties on the uniaxial mechanical properties of rock, the...
